Standard Deviation
A statistical measure that quantifies the amount of variation or dispersion of a set of data values.
Variation
The occurrence of differences or deviations within a population, which can be genetic, phenotypic, or behavioral, among individuals or groups.
Median
A statistical measure that represents the middle value in a dataset, where half the numbers are above and half are below.
Central Tendency
A statistical measure that identifies a single value as representative of an entire distribution. It aims to provide an accurate description of the entire dataset.
